On 3/31/2021 3:44 PM, Greg KH wrote: > On Wed, Mar 31, 2021 at 03:34:16PM +0800, Hang Lu wrote: >> When async binder buffer got exhausted, some normal oneway transaction >> will also be discarded and finally caused system/app stop. By that time, >> the binder debug information we dump may not relevant to the root cause. >> And this issue is difficult to debug if without the backtrace of thread >> sending spam. >> >> This change will send BR_ONEWAY_SPAM_SUSPECT to userspace when detecting >> oneway spamming, request to dump current backtrace. You just allowed one binder instance to affect another one, > which does not seem like a good idea to me :(
Sorry for the late reply. Actually I add this as it needs to be enabled to protect against user-space that doesn't understand the new command, so I make it a global setting. But making this flag per-proc will gain a finer control granularity, so I'll follow your suggestion and submit a v2 patch, thanks! Regards, Hang Lu
